Badass Coffee has been inspected seven times since 2023. The most recent visit was on Dec 30, 2025. Low risk indicates the latest report didn't flag anything that would worry the average customer.

Things have been moving in the right direction, with the rolling count dropping from around five violations to closer to three violations per visit.

Badass Coffee's latest score of 100 sits above the Naples average of 81. Taken together, the history is a positive one.

Apr 16, 2024
Routine - Food
1 critical violation. 4 major violations. 1 minor violation.
View 6 violations
High Priority - Quaternary ammonium sanitizer not at proper minimum strength for manual warewashing. Do not use equipment/utensils not properly sanitized. Triple Sink (Quaternary 0ppm) Operator discarded sanitizer and replaced with fresh sanitizer Secondary test; Triple Sink (Quaternary 200ppm) **Corrected On-Site** **Warning**
22-43-4
Intermediate - Spray bottle containing toxic substance not labeled. 10-31-23 At triple sink area. **Repeat Violation** **Warning**
41-17-4
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for any employ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. **Warning**
53B-01-5
Intermediate - No certified food manager for establishment. A list of accredited food manager certification examination providers can be found at http://www.myfloridalicense.com/DBPR/hotels-restaurants/food-lodging/food-manager/ **Warning**
53A-07-6
Intermediate - No proof provided that food employees are informed of their responsibility to report to the person in charge information about their health and activities related to foodborne **Warning**
11-26-1
Basic - Outer openings of establishment cannot be properly sealed when not in operation. Observed wall vent near front door not covered and exposed to the outside air. **Warning**
35B-04-4
